Q. A person jumps up and down on a trampoline, while staying in contact with it. The motion is simple harmonic motion and it takes 1.90s to complete one cycle. The height of each bounce above the equilibrium position is 0.45cm. Determine (a) the amplitude and (b)the angular frequency of the motion. (c)What is the highest speed attained by the person?
